Get started25 Fielden Street is a mid-terrace house in Burnley (BB11 5AX).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2024) returns a B (score 82),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since January 2010.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to A (score 94).
It hasn't traded since January 1997, a hold of 29 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£139,000 sits 892.9% above the 1997 sale of £14,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£17/sq ft) was about 31.1% below the postcode norm.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 70% of similar EPCs).
